I'm trying to rebuild a dovecot rpm here from dovecot-0.99.11-7.devel.src.rpm (don't want to get into "why" as that would only be a distraction at this time), and it fails:

+ rm -f ./configure
+ aclocal
configure.in:279: warning: underquoted definition of AC_TYPEOF
 run info '(automake)Extending aclocal'
 or see http://sources.redhat.com/automake/automake.html#Extending-aclocal
configure.in:504: warning: underquoted definition of AC_CHECKTYPE2
aclocal:configure.in:15: warning: macro `AM_ICONV' not found in library
configure.in:13: warning: AC_ARG_PROGRAM invoked multiple times
+ automake -a
configure.in:13: warning: AC_ARG_PROGRAM invoked multiple times
src/auth/Makefile.am: installing `./depcomp'
+ autoconf
configure.in:13: warning: AC_ARG_PROGRAM invoked multiple times
configure.in:15: error: possibly undefined macro: AM_ICONV
     If this token and others are legitimate, please use m4_pattern_allow.
     See the Autoconf documentation.
error: Bad exit status from /var/tmp/rpm-tmp.78046 (%build)


So something isn't quite right (read not the same as in the fc build environment) with my autoconfig setup, I guess. This is on a FC3 system.
Rebuilding the FC3 dovecot rpm fails in the same way. Is anyone with autoconf experience able to suggest a course of action for me?
